1. Determine the minimum throat diameter required for a nozzle to pass 0.250 lbm/s of air from a stagnation state of 100. psia at 70.0°F.

2. Atmospheric air (14.7 psia, 70.0°F) leaks into an initially evacuated 2.00 ft3 tank through a tiny hole whose area is 1.00 × 10-6 ft2 . Determine the time required for the pressure in the tank to rise to 0.528 times the atmospheric pressure, if the air inside the tank is maintained at 70.0°F.
